A "brainstorm" event—the "2019 First Medical Device Innovation and Development Summit"—organized by the China Health Media Group, focusing on medical device innovation, was launched in Guangzhou.Themed "Innovation Leading Development, Quality Building the Future," this summit delved into cutting-edge topics of industry concern, such as medical device registration management regulations and policies, and innovative medical device technology applications, actively exploring the path of innovative development in medical devices. Wu Shaozhen, Chairman of the China Health Media Group, presided over and delivered a speech.

 

  At the summit, Du Huiqin, Deputy Director of the Medical Device Registration Management Department of the National Medical Products Administration, interpreted relevant innovative policies on medical device registration management. Since the 18th National Congress of the Communist Party of China, the innovation-driven development strategy has become a national strategy. The national drug regulatory authorities have fully implemented the national strategy, continuously introducing measures to encourage innovation, and have achieved remarkable results in promoting innovation-driven industrial development.

 

  Since2014, since the implementation of the "Special Approval Procedures for Innovative Medical Devices (Trial Implementation)", the number of products that have entered the special approval channel and obtained approval has maintained steady growth.

 

  In 2019, innovative medical devices continued to emerge, and the number of invention patents in the medical device field also showed an upward trend. In 2018, during the reform of the drug and medical device review and approval system, the drug regulatory authorities successively issued and implemented the "Guiding Principles for the Design of Clinical Trials of Medical Devices" and the "Technical Guiding Principles for Accepting Overseas Clinical Trial Data of Medical Devices," continuously expanding the catalog of exemptions from clinical trials, aiming to formulate technical requirements for clinical trial design, avoid conducting repetitive clinical trials, improve the quality of clinical evaluation, and reasonably set requirements for clinical evaluation data. The introduction and implementation of these measures have made positive contributions to ensuring public safety in the use of medical devices, protecting the health of the people, and promoting industrial development.

 

  Representatives from the National Medical Products Administration Center for Medical Device Evaluation, the China National Institute for Food and Drug Control, the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ology's China Academy of Information and Communications Technology, the Ministry of Science and Technology's China Center for Biotechnology Development, and the China Pharmaceutical Regulatory Research Association, among other units, associations, and institutions, gave speeches at the meeting on medical device review and approval, the development of medical artificial intelligence, and the innovative development of the medical device industry. Representatives from Omron Healthcare (China) Co., Ltd. and Shanghai Yisi Medical Technology Co., Ltd. shared their experiences in chronic disease management model innovation and medical device product innovation, as well as their outlook on the future of smart healthcare and the global medical device market.

 

  This summit was hosted by China Health Media Group Tianhe Exhibition Co., Ltd., China Pharmaceutical News, and China Food and Drug Administration Website, and received strong support from the Guangdong Provincial Drug Administration. The summit aims to create an interactive platform for communication between regulatory authorities and enterprises, a display and leading platform for industry and enterprise exchanges, to convey and interpret the latest and most authoritative regulatory dynamics, share and exchange the most cutting-edge information on industry R&D, gather the strength and consensus of all parties, promote the implementation of national policies and regulations encouraging medical device innovation, and contribute to the scientific research of medical device industry supervision and the high-quality innovative development of the medical device industry. During the summit, innovative medical device technology seminars, medical device clinical evaluation seminars, hemodialysis product seminars, artificial intelligence medical device application and implementation seminars, and in vitro diagnostic reagent product seminars were held.More than 300 representatives from the drug regulatory system, medical device companies, industry associations, and universities attended the meeting, sharing the innovation feast of the medical device industry.
